Members of the Missions Team are: Merilyn Feickert - Chairperson, Angela & Andres Prieto - Secretary, Stephen and Karen Fox, Lorna Chinn, Dale Boddy.
We meet three or four times a year. We plan a Mission Month each year, usually in May when we take part in Tranzsend's Self Denial Appeal, and raise funds for our two Qiliba Scholarship Students from Liangshan in China.
We recognise Overseas Mission as an integral part of the local Church. Our commitment is drawn from:
Mark 16:15 "Go into all the world and preach the gospel to all creation"
Matt 25:37-40 "Whatever you did for one of these you did it for me"
Overseas Mission is a practical outworking of God's love and compassion which then provides a platform to declare Christ's message of reconciliation to a sin-sick world.
If you are interested in Overseas Mission then make sure you check out the noticeboard at the back of the Church auditorium. This has regular newsletters from supported missionaries, as well as other information from different mission agencies.

TBC Supported Missions/Missionaries.
Below is a list of Overseas Workers that are supported by Taupo Baptist Church.

ISRAEL - Evan & Maala Thomas
Evan serves as Pastoral Elder in a Messianic congregation called "Beit Asaph'. Part of his work is seeking to bring reconciliation between the various cultural factions in Israel.

AFRICA AND NEW CALEDONIA - Gary & Glenys Sweetman
Gary & Glenys serve with Wycliffe Bible Translators as Global Mission Advisors. They are now home based in Ohope, Whakatane, and fly to areas of need as the mission asks them.

East Timor
We work with a community development based ministry called 'Kids Ark' spearheaded by two Brazilian ladies - Branca and Soraya.
Branca and Soraya work in three small villages, half hour from the capital city Dili. Sidara village includes the hills region where there is little water, food or employment. Hera and Motakiik villages are on a main road and have better access to transport and commodities, but there is still high unemployment.

Sidara Church, East Timor
The church building was completed in April 2013 to replace the one burnt down in October 2012.
